Looking to chow down on some Indian fare? A new spot has you covered. Called Spice Room, the newcomer is located at 3157 W 38th Ave. in Northwest Denver.

The team at Spice Room, lead by head chef Ashok Raj Joshi, focuses on combining the right spices and flavors to recreate authentic Indian and Nepali family recipes. The menu offers an array of traditional dishes for carnivores, vegetarians and vegans, including samosas, chicken tikka masala and saag paneer.

With a five-star rating out of 16 reviews on Yelp so far, Spice Room has been warmly received by patrons.
